WitrynaWith these tools, create a flared or conical end to the pipe or tube. Flaring pipe is not the same as flaring tube, as the angles of the flaring differs. Tubing flare is at a 45-degree angle, whereas pipe flaring is at a 37-degree angle. Tools for flaring apply pressure to expand the end of pipes or tubing to create a funnel or flared shape. WitrynaIdentification of aircraft fluid lines. Fluid lines are marked, in most instances, with 1" tape or decals. [Figure 2A] On lines 4" in diameter (or larger), lines in oily environment, hot lines, and on some cold lines, steel tags may be used in place of tape or decals. Witryna24 gru 2001 · A single flare is exactly what the name suggests. The tubing is just flared at the end. A double flare is made by the end of the tubing. being rolled/folded inside itself, then the double. layer is flared. This takes a flaring tool with. various size inserts (they have a head with a.
